Output 059506603427537c5fd39d1f0860caeb3617abf85c35c47e8fd2d9a379f456c1:1

value
26162790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82903cc5add308c3fcc9f9d94362955c1c07fcb9 OP_EQUAL
address
MKoWsA73kjBNaQXmwy3n1K31hPxQYfW5JW
transaction
059506603427537c5fd39d1f0860caeb3617abf85c35c47e8fd2d9a379f456c1
spent
true